Description
The AP7363 is a 1.5A adjustable output voltage linear
regulator with ultra-low dropout. The device includes pass
element, error amplifier, band-gap, current limit and thermal
shutdown circuitry.

The characteristics of low dropout voltage and fast transient
response to step changes in load make it suitable for low
voltage microprocessor applications. The typical quiescent
current is approximately 0.5mA and changes little with load
current. The built-in current-limit and thermal-shutdown
functions prevent IC from damage in fault conditions.
This device is available in U-DFN2030-8, SO-8EP and
SOT223-3L packages.
Features
• 1.5A ultra-low dropout linear regulator
• Ultra-low dropout: 190mV at 1.5A
• Stable with 10µF input/output capacitor, any types
• Wide input voltage range: 2.7V to 5.5V
• Adjustable output voltage: 0.6V to 5.0V
• Fixed output options: 1V, 1.2V, 1.5V, 1.8V, 2.5V, 3.3V
• Low ground pin current
• 25nA quiescent current in shutdown mode
• VADJ accuracy of ±1.5% @ 25°C
• VADJ accuracy of ±3% over line, load and temperature
• Excellent Load/Line Transient Response
• Current limit and thermal shutdown protection
• Ambient temperature range: -40ºC to 85ºC
• U-DFN2030-8, SO-8EP, SOT223-3L: Available in “Green”
Molding Compound (No Br, Sb)
• Lead Free Finish/ RoHS Compliant (Note 1)

Applications
• ASIC power supplies in printers, graphics cards, DVD
players, STBs, routers, etc
• FPGA and DSP core or I/O power supplies
• SMPS regulator
• Conversion from 3.3Vor 5V rail
